About me:
I have been playing music professionally for over 40 years and have performed in a diverse range of genres. My experience includes; original and cover bands, recording studio, orchestra, renaissance festivals, community theater, madrigal feasts, weddings, funerals and praise & worship. Most recently, I spent two years playing for the Sons of Britches show at the Little Opry Theater in Branson, Missouri.
I teach guitar, bass guitar, drums, recorder and saxophone privately and in classroom format. I also play double bass, cello, bouzouki, mandola and mandolin.
I am married to Cozy Mystery, Romantic Suspense & Medieval Romance author, KP Stafford.
